LIBRARY ASSISTANT - READERS’ SERVICES DEPARTMENT
WESTWOOD PUBLIC LIBRARY
The Westwood Public Library seeks an organized and community-focused individual for the position of Library Assistant. The ideal candidate will be a collegial and energetic team player who thrives in a busy environment. This position performs administrative and technical work in coordinating library materials and provides customer service for the Circulation desk under our Readers’ Services Department at both the Main Library and Islington Branch.
Duties include but are not limited to the following: Ensures a positive library experience for patrons by providing service in a courteous, confidential, knowledgeable, and effective manner. Acquires print and non-print materials through network procedures. Uses automated network acquisition software; obtains bibliographic records for some materials; monitors status of all orders and informs librarians of status. Responsible for entry level administrative work and processing of new materials, including cataloging, affixing barcodes, spine labels and covering books. Performs circulation duties, including registering and processing library cards for patrons. Frequently assists with automated returns and self-checkouts of materials; shelves returned items. Assists patrons at Circulation Desk and by phone with account questions and with reserving museums passes through an online reservation system. Provides general information and direction as needed to our patrons and resolves patron service concerns with courtesy and tact. Also includes daily lifting and/or moving objects weighing up to 50 pounds such as books, equipment and supplies.
Minimum Qualifications and Experience: Associate degree; strong computer skills. Ability to provide effective and friendly service to all library users. Strong organizational talents essential. One to two years of experience in library automation procedures preferred.
Salary and Benefits: This is a part-time, 20-hour per week position with a starting hourly rate of $28.87. The position includes a comprehensive benefits package and paid leave time.
Schedule of Hours:
The schedule will include one evening per week as well as a weekend rotation.
